Not bad for an airport stop. The fish & chips is by far the best dish with the most generous portion. The burger was decent too, but very small. The chicken Cesar salad & the smoked meat sandwich were not good, would avoid those. Service was excellent, the staff were extremely friendly. I'd give the staff 5 stars.

We got stuck with a 4 hour delay & decided to use our meal vouchers here. Hard to go wrong an Irish pub, even in an airport. They were thankfully able to put together a table for the 3 of us pretty quick, with space for our stroller. The server was really friendly & helpful, attentive throughout our time there. The only thing was they happened to be out of the one dish my wife wanted to order, but she went with her second choice & was very happy with her sandwich. I got the fish & chips, they were cooked perfectly & very little residual oil which was great. Fairly light batter which was nice. Solid food, good beer, great service, & decent Irish pub vibes for a bright & airy airport.
